Swimming within Nitmiluk National Park is a truly magical experience and a visit to the Aboriginal rock art site is both spiritual and awe-inspiring.

To combine these two special tours and fly over the entire Nitmiluk (Katherine) Gorge is a once in a lifetime experience that you will cherish for the rest of your life. There is a special quiet, deep within the Nitmiluk (Katherine) Gorge and to experience this is a precious opportunity. Your pilot will guide you through the Aboriginal art sites and to the best swimming locations. They will also point out the best vantage points to view the beautiful waterfalls, cascades, rock pools and Aboriginal rock art from above and below. This tour often allows guests to view wild brumbies, cattle, buffalo and limitless birdlife from above. Switch off and enjoy this magical, once in a lifetime adventure.
